On 4/8/2024 at 5:00 AM, Raith138 said:

Maybe a stupid question but how do you get screenshots like that without any HUD? If I do it in UDB it has the big crosshair and if I do it in game there is a HUD.

The GZDoom console command togglehud will hide the HUD, the player weapon and all other 2D elements like HudMessages until you open the console or a menu. I have it bound to a key for convenience (bind o togglehud)

 

Great for combining with freeze and noclip2 as a makeshift Photo Mode!
